Transaction c5660ff76595161fb70c3aed0eb3df4a75f65689c8c2f88050acc7a64391c069
1 Input
1 Output
-
c5660ff76595161fb70c3aed0eb3df4a75f65689c8c2f88050acc7a64391c069:0
- value
- 8768637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f1408414e1df191065ce1ed8ec1c7768b704a1b OP_EQUAL
- address
- 34XLsMZmAXLH1QcA35TZRKr2Grsvvg6eKD